POWERADE also announces the launch of POWERADE ION4, the first formulation change since 2006, with 95% more electrolytes compared to the previous POWERADE Isotonic 750ml formulation, to help replace 4 of the electrolytes lost in sweat.
 
POWERADE ION4 is designed to help athletes of all levels by fuelling, aiding hydration and providing electrolytes lost through sweat during prolonged or intense exercise, training or competition.

Dr Kenneth Graham, Principal Scientist, NSWIS, said, “Fluid losses in exercise can cause an athlete to become dehydrated and reduce their performance.  POWERADE ION4 is designed to promote fluid absorption and maintain hydration.”
 
The electrolytes in new POWERADE ION4 are Sodium, Potassium, Calcium and Magnesium.  It also contains carbohydrates to provide energy.  Just like the previous version of POWERADE, the new formulation provides fast and effective hydration.
